Bus 90 - Ieper - JYZ - Zonnebeke - Moorslede - Roeselare in Ieper: Stops & Timetable

Click to load interactive map
List of stops
        Map

        Ieper Station perron 4 – Roeselare Station perron 9

        Ieper Station perron 4

        14:2014:5015:2015:5016:2016:5017:2017:5018:2018:5019:50

        Ieper Oudstrijderslaan

        14:2314:5315:2315:5316:2316:5317:2317:5318:2318:5219:52

        Ieper Sint-Pieterskerk

        14:2614:5615:2615:5616:2616:5617:2617:5618:2618:5419:54

        Ieper Markt perron 1

        14:2814:5815:2815:5816:2816:5817:2817:5818:2818:5619:56

        Ieper Lange Torhoutstraat

        14:2914:5915:2915:5916:2916:5917:2917:5918:2918:5719:57

        Ieper Dehemlaan

        14:3015:0015:3016:0016:3017:0017:3018:0018:3018:5819:58

        Ieper Jan Ypermanziekenhuis

        14:3215:0215:3216:0216:3217:0217:3218:0218:3219:0020:00

        Sint-Jan Dorp

        14:3415:0415:3416:0416:3417:0417:3418:0418:3419:0220:02

        Ieper Potyze

        14:3615:0615:3616:0616:3617:0617:3618:0618:3619:0420:04

        Ieper Verloren Hoek

        14:3815:0815:3816:0816:3817:0817:3818:0818:3819:0620:06

        Zonnebeke Frezenberg

        14:4015:1015:4016:1016:4017:1017:4018:1018:4019:0820:08

        Zonnebeke Steenbakkerij

        14:4115:1115:4116:1116:4117:1117:4118:1118:4119:0920:09

        Zonnebeke De Oude Voerman

        14:4215:1215:4216:1216:4217:1217:4218:1218:4219:1020:10

        Zonnebeke Zorgcentrum

        14:4315:1315:4316:1316:4317:1317:4318:1318:4319:1120:11

        Zonnebeke Dorp

        14:4315:1315:4316:1316:4317:1317:4318:1318:4319:1120:11

        Zonnebeke De Vier Seizoenen

        14:4415:1415:4416:1416:4417:1417:4418:1418:4419:1220:12

        Zonnebeke Broodseinde

        14:4515:1515:4516:1516:4517:1517:4518:1518:4519:1320:13

        Passendale Schipstraat

        14:4615:1615:4616:1616:4617:1617:4618:1618:4619:1420:14

        Passendale Tyne Cot

        14:4615:1615:4616:1616:4617:1617:4618:1618:4619:1420:14

        Passendale De Vos

        14:4815:1815:4816:1816:4817:1817:4818:1818:4819:1620:16

        Passendale Dorp

        14:4915:1915:4916:1916:4917:1917:4918:1918:4919:1720:17

        Passendale Wasserij

        14:5015:2015:5016:2016:5017:2017:5018:2018:5019:1820:18

        Moorslede Station

        14:5115:2115:5116:2116:5117:2117:5118:2118:5119:1920:19

        Moorslede Melkerij

        14:5215:2215:5216:2216:5217:2217:5218:2218:5219:2020:20

        Moorslede Klooster

        14:5315:2315:5316:2316:5317:2317:5318:2318:5319:2120:21

        Moorslede Centrum

        14:5415:2415:5416:2416:5417:2417:5418:2418:5419:2220:2221:3822:3823:3800:38 +101:38 +1

        Moorslede Wasserij

        14:5515:2515:5516:2516:5517:2517:5518:2518:5519:2320:2321:3922:3923:3900:39 +101:39 +1

        Moorslede Garage

        14:5515:2515:5516:2516:5517:2517:5518:2518:5519:2320:2321:3922:3923:3900:39 +101:39 +1

        Moorslede Kruisken

        14:5715:2715:5716:2716:5717:2717:5718:2718:5719:2520:2521:4122:4123:4100:41 +101:41 +1

        Moorslede Vierkavenhoek

        14:5715:2715:5716:2716:5717:2717:5718:2718:5719:2520:2521:4122:4123:4100:41 +101:41 +1

        Roeselare De Ruiter

        15:0015:3016:0016:3017:0017:3018:0018:3019:0019:2820:2821:4422:4423:4400:44 +101:44 +1

        Roeselare Runenstraat

        15:0215:3216:0216:3217:0217:3218:0218:3219:0219:3020:3021:4622:4623:4600:46 +101:46 +1

        Roeselare Onze Jeugd

        15:0315:3316:0316:3317:0317:3318:0318:3319:0319:3120:3121:4722:4723:4700:47 +101:47 +1

        Roeselare Vives

        15:0415:3416:0416:3417:0417:3418:0418:3419:0419:3220:3221:4822:4823:4800:48 +101:48 +1

        Roeselare De Spil

        15:0515:3516:0516:3517:0517:3518:0518:3519:0519:3320:3321:4922:4923:4900:49 +101:49 +1

        Roeselare Residentie Flora

        15:0615:3616:0616:3617:0617:3618:0618:3619:0619:3420:3421:5022:5023:5000:50 +101:50 +1

        Roeselare De Mandel

        15:0715:3716:0716:3717:0717:3718:0718:3719:0719:3520:3521:5122:5123:5100:51 +101:51 +1

        Roeselare Station perron 9

        15:0915:3916:0916:3917:0917:3918:0918:3919:0919:3720:3721:5322:5323:5300:53 +101:53 +1
        Times marked with "—" indicate that the vehicle does not stop at this stop.
        The schedule is provided in the local timezone. Times with "(+1)" indicate departures on the next day.

        Roeselare Station perron 9 – Ieper Station perron 4

        Roeselare Station perron 906:2407:2408:2109:2109:5110:2110:5111:2111:5112:2112:5113:2113:5114:2114:5115:2115:5116:2116:5117:2117:5218:2419:2420:2421:2222:2223:2200:22 +101:22 +102:22 +1
        Roeselare De Mandel06:2607:2608:2309:2309:5310:2310:5311:2311:5312:2312:5313:2313:5314:2314:5315:2315:5316:2316:5317:2317:5418:2619:2620:2621:2422:2423:2400:24 +101:24 +102:24 +1
        Roeselare Residentie Flora06:2707:2708:2409:2409:5410:2410:5411:2411:5412:2412:5413:2413:5414:2414:5415:2415:5416:2416:5417:2417:5518:2719:2720:2721:2522:2523:2500:25 +101:25 +102:25 +1
        Roeselare De Spil06:2807:2808:2509:2509:5510:2510:5511:2511:5512:2512:5513:2513:5514:2514:5515:2515:5516:2516:5517:2517:5618:2819:2820:2821:2622:2623:2600:26 +101:26 +102:26 +1
        Roeselare Vives06:2907:2908:2609:2609:5610:2610:5611:2611:5612:2612:5613:2613:5614:2614:5615:2615:5616:2616:5617:2617:5718:2919:2920:2921:2722:2723:2700:27 +101:27 +102:27 +1
        Roeselare Onze Jeugd06:3007:3008:2709:2709:5710:2710:5711:2711:5712:2712:5713:2713:5714:2714:5715:2715:5716:2716:5717:2717:5818:3019:3020:3021:2822:2823:2800:28 +101:28 +102:28 +1
        Roeselare Runenstraat06:3107:3108:2809:2809:5810:2810:5811:2811:5812:2812:5813:2813:5814:2814:5815:2815:5816:2816:5817:2817:5918:3119:3120:3121:2922:2923:2900:29 +101:29 +102:29 +1
        Roeselare De Ruiter06:3307:3308:3009:3010:0010:3011:0011:3012:0012:3013:0013:3014:0014:3015:0015:3016:0016:3017:0017:3018:0118:3319:3320:3321:3122:3123:3100:31 +101:31 +102:31 +1
        Moorslede Vierkavenhoek06:3607:3608:3309:3310:0310:3311:0311:3312:0312:3313:0313:3314:0314:3315:0315:3316:0316:3317:0317:3318:0418:3619:3620:3621:3422:3423:3400:34 +101:34 +102:34 +1
        Moorslede Kruisken06:3607:3608:3409:3410:0410:3411:0411:3412:0412:3413:0413:3414:0414:3415:0415:3416:0416:3417:0417:3418:0518:3619:3620:3621:3422:3423:3400:34 +101:34 +102:34 +1
        Moorslede Garage06:3707:3708:3509:3510:0510:3511:0511:3512:0512:3513:0513:3514:0514:3515:0515:3516:0516:3517:0517:3518:0618:3719:3720:3721:3522:3523:3500:35 +101:35 +102:35 +1
        Moorslede Wasserij06:3807:3808:3609:3610:0610:3611:0611:3612:0612:3613:0613:3614:0614:3615:0615:3616:0616:3617:0617:3618:0718:3819:3820:3821:3622:3623:3600:36 +101:36 +102:36 +1
        Moorslede Centrum06:3907:3908:3709:3710:0710:3711:0711:3712:0712:3713:0713:3714:0714:3715:0715:3716:0716:3717:0717:3718:0818:3919:3920:3921:3722:3723:3700:37 +101:37 +102:37 +1
        Moorslede Klooster06:4007:4008:3809:3810:0810:3811:0811:3812:0812:3813:0813:3814:0814:3815:0815:3816:0816:3817:0817:3818:0918:4019:4020:40
        Moorslede Melkerij06:4107:4108:3909:3910:0910:3911:0911:3912:0912:3913:0913:3914:0914:3915:0915:3916:0916:3917:0917:3918:1018:4119:4120:41
        Moorslede Station06:4207:4208:4009:4010:1010:4011:1011:4012:1012:4013:1013:4014:1014:4015:1015:4016:1016:4017:1017:4018:1118:4219:4220:42
        Passendale Wasserij06:4307:4308:4109:4110:1110:4111:1111:4112:1112:4113:1113:4114:1114:4115:1115:4116:1116:4117:1117:4118:1218:4319:4320:43
        Passendale Dorp06:4407:4408:4209:4210:1210:4211:1211:4212:1212:4213:1213:4214:1214:4215:1215:4216:1216:4217:1217:4218:1318:4419:4420:44
        Passendale De Vos06:4507:4508:4309:4310:1310:4311:1311:4312:1312:4313:1313:4314:1314:4315:1315:4316:1316:4317:1317:4318:1418:4519:4520:45
        Passendale Tyne Cot06:4707:4708:4509:4510:1510:4511:1511:4512:1512:4513:1513:4514:1514:4515:1515:4516:1516:4517:1517:4518:1618:4719:4720:47
        Passendale Schipstraat06:4707:4708:4509:4510:1510:4511:1511:4512:1512:4513:1513:4514:1514:4515:1515:4516:1516:4517:1517:4518:1618:4719:4720:47
        Zonnebeke Broodseinde06:4807:4808:4609:4610:1610:4611:1611:4612:1612:4613:1613:4614:1614:4615:1615:4616:1616:4617:1617:4618:1718:4819:4820:48
        Zonnebeke De Vier Seizoenen06:4907:4908:4809:4810:1810:4811:1811:4812:1812:4813:1813:4814:1814:4815:1815:4816:1816:4817:1817:4818:1918:4919:4920:49
        Zonnebeke Dorp06:5007:5008:4909:4910:1910:4911:1911:4912:1912:4913:1913:4914:1914:4915:1915:4916:1916:4917:1917:4918:2018:5019:5020:50
        Zonnebeke Zorgcentrum06:5007:5008:4909:4910:1910:4911:1911:4912:1912:4913:1913:4914:1914:4915:1915:4916:1916:4917:1917:4918:2018:5019:5020:50
        Zonnebeke De Oude Voerman06:5107:5108:5009:5010:2010:5011:2011:5012:2012:5013:2013:5014:2014:5015:2015:5016:2016:5017:2017:5018:2118:5119:5120:51
        Zonnebeke Steenbakkerij06:5207:5208:5109:5110:2110:5111:2111:5112:2112:5113:2113:5114:2114:5115:2115:5116:2116:5117:2117:5118:2218:5219:5220:52
        Zonnebeke Frezenberg06:5307:5308:5209:5210:2210:5211:2211:5212:2212:5213:2213:5214:2214:5215:2215:5216:2216:5217:2217:5218:2318:5319:5320:53
        Ieper Verloren Hoek06:5507:5508:5409:5410:2410:5411:2411:5412:2412:5413:2413:5414:2414:5415:2415:5416:2416:5417:2417:5418:2518:5519:5520:55
        Ieper Potyze06:5707:5708:5609:5610:2610:5611:2611:5612:2612:5613:2613:5614:2614:5615:2615:5616:2616:5617:2617:5618:2718:5719:5720:57
        Sint-Jan Dorp06:5907:5908:5809:5810:2810:5811:2811:5812:2812:5813:2813:5814:2814:5815:2815:5816:2816:5817:2817:5818:2918:5919:5920:59
        Ieper Jan Ypermanziekenhuis07:0008:0008:5909:5910:2910:5911:2911:5912:2912:5913:2913:5914:2914:5915:2915:5916:2916:5917:2917:5918:3019:0020:0021:00
        Ieper Dehemlaan07:0208:0209:0110:0110:3111:0111:3112:0112:3113:0113:3114:0114:3115:0115:3116:0116:3117:0117:3118:0118:3219:0220:0221:02
        Ieper Bibliotheek07:0308:0309:0210:0210:3211:0211:3212:0212:3213:0213:3214:0214:3215:0215:3216:0216:3217:0217:3218:0218:3319:0320:0321:03
        Ieper Markt perron 207:0408:0409:0310:0310:3311:0311:3312:0312:3313:0313:3314:0314:3315:0315:3316:0316:3317:0317:3318:0318:3419:0420:0421:04
        Ieper Sint-Pieterskerk07:0608:0609:0510:0510:3511:0511:3512:0512:3513:0513:3514:0514:3515:0515:3516:0516:3517:0517:3518:0518:3619:0620:0621:06
        Ieper Oudstrijderslaan07:0708:0709:0710:0710:3711:0711:3712:0712:3713:0713:3714:0714:3715:0715:3716:0716:3717:0717:3718:0718:3719:0720:0721:07
        Ieper Station perron 407:1008:1009:1010:1010:4011:1011:4012:1012:4013:1013:4014:1014:4015:1015:4016:1016:4017:1017:4018:1018:4019:1020:1021:10
        Times marked with "—" indicate that the vehicle does not stop at this stop.
        The schedule is provided in the local timezone. Times with "(+1)" indicate departures on the next day.
        Times marked with "—" indicate that the vehicle does not stop at this stop.
        The schedule is provided in the local timezone. Times with "(+1)" indicate departures on the next day.
        Build real-time departures into your app Free API Access →

        Route Path (Streets & Roads)

        Outbound: Ieper Station perron 4 – Roeselare Station perron 9
        Colaertplein - Oudstrijderslaan - Rijselstraat - Grote Markt - Lange Torhoutstraat - Pilkemseweg - Briekestraat - Groenestraat - Zonnebeekseweg - Ieperstraat - Roeselarestraat - Passendalestraat - Passendaleplaats - Statiestraat - Stationstraat - Roeselaarsestraat - Vierkavenweg - Roeselaarsestraat - Iepersestraat - Westlaan - Hippoliet Spilleboutdreef - Koning Albert I-laan - Beversesteenweg
        Inbound: Roeselare Station perron 9 – Ieper Station perron 4
        Beversesteenweg - Koning Albert I-laan - Hippoliet Spilleboutdreef - Westlaan - Iepersestraat - Roeselaarsestraat - Stationstraat - Statiestraat - Passendalestraat - Roeselarestraat - Ieperstraat - Zonnebeekseweg - Groenestraat - Briekestraat - Pilkemseweg - Rijselstraat - Oudstrijderslaan - Colaertplein

        Schedules and stops for this route are published in GTFS: de-lijn

        Bus 90 FAQ

        • What time does the 90 bus start operating?

          Services on the 90 - Ieper - JYZ - Zonnebeke - Moorslede - Roeselare bus start at 14:20 on Monday, Tuesday, Wednesday, Thursday, Friday, Saturday, Sunday.

        • What time does the 90 bus stop working?

          Services on the 90 - Ieper - JYZ - Zonnebeke - Moorslede - Roeselare bus stop at 01:53 +1 on Monday, Tuesday, Wednesday, Thursday, Friday, Saturday, Sunday.

        • Is there a 90 bus stop near me?

          Click here to view the nearest 90 - Ieper - JYZ - Zonnebeke - Moorslede - Roeselare bus stop.

        90 (Ieper Buses)

        The first stop of the 90 bus route is Ieper Station perron 4 and the last stop is Roeselare Station perron 9. 90 (Ieper - JYZ - Zonnebeke - Moorslede - Roeselare) is operational during everyday.

        Additional information: 90 has 38 stops and the total trip duration for this route is approximately 49 minutes.

        See why over 2 million users trust and consider busmaps.com as the best public transport website. busmaps gives you Ieper Buses suggested routes, real-time bus tracker, line route maps in Ieper, and helps to find the closest 90 bus stops near you. No internet available? Download an offline PDF map and bus schedule for the 90 bus to take on your trip.

        90 bus near me

        Last updated on June 27, 2026